SAFE CONDUCT FOR AUSTRIAN CONSPIRATOR.
WASHINGTON. Sept. 29. England has guaranteed Dr Dumba a safe conduct. ALLIES' LOAN IN AMERICA. NEW YORK, Sept. 29. Official: Tlie Anglo-French loan is fixed at £100,000,000 at 5 pefl cent. A syndicate headed by Mr Morgan has taken up the Anglo-French loan at 96. It is offered to the public at 98.
